Output 5aadc906af2fa2017abcb8a9381d101fa91c3acaa82d97cd5796edf143230db8:1

value
180387476
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b152c9c5f3be3f3ca8ee7346f69567dca5f14ce OP_EQUAL
address
MVLAPiw53ys4E2qKh9Lh5TamssaJLxwyWw
transaction
5aadc906af2fa2017abcb8a9381d101fa91c3acaa82d97cd5796edf143230db8
spent
true